Romantic date suggestions nearby:
- Rent (or bring your own!) kayaks or paddleboards and drop them in at Salt Pond (Rideaway Adventures on Shore Drive in Mashpee)
- Lunch on the outdoor deck at Pier 37 Boathouse with views of Falmouth Inner Harbor (seasonal availability, located at 88 Scranton Ave)
- Dinner at The Flying Bridge (220 Scranton Ave in Falmouth)
- Book a sunset sail around the Vineyard Sound on the Liberté (located at 227 Clinton Ave)
- Wine tasting at Cape Cod Winery (4 Oxbow Road)
- Live music or craft fairs at the Falmouth Marine Park (180 Scranton Ave)

Romantic date suggestions nearby:
- Walk or bike to Falmouth Heights Beach
- Lunch or dinner at Shipwrecked on the water (located at 263 Grand Ave)
- Throw axes at Timber Axe Bar (23 Town Hall Square)
- Take a day trip to Martha’s Vineyard aboard the Island Queen
- Stroll down Main Street in Falmouth and browse the local boutiques
- Rent (or bring your own!) kayaks or paddleboards to drop in on Little Pond (in Falmouth, next to Bristol Beach)
- Take a hike at The Knob (historical landmark and nature area overlooking Buzzards Bay)

27 Randolph Street is within 1.5 miles from the shops and restaurants of downtown Main Street, and about 1 mile from the Island Queen, which ferries visitors to and from Oak Bluffs on Martha’s Vineyard. The “Queen”, as she’s referred to, is a 40-minute cruise, complete with snacks, a fully stocked bar, and indoor and outdoor seating. A day on Martha’s Vineyard can feel like a vacation from your vacation, and with such easy access, it’s absolutely a worthwhile and romantic excursion.
Romantic date suggestions nearby:
- Walk or bike to Bristol Beach
- Take a day trip to Martha’s Vineyard aboard the Island Queen
- Lunch and drinks on the outdoor patio at Shipwrecked on the water (located at 263 Grand Ave)
- Dinner at Soprano’s Casino by the Sea (seasonal availability, located at 286 Grand Ave)
- Couples massage or pampering at The Blue Pearl Spa (100 Dillingham Ave)
- Walking tour of Nobkska Lighthouse (233 Nobska Rd)
